CHANDLER, DAVID (EDITOR) The Dictionary of Battles
London, Book Club Associates. 1987, Book Club. Hard Cover, 4to - over 9¾" - 12" tall. Subtitled "The world's key battles from 405 BC to today." No inscriptions. slight foxing to page edges. Dust-jacket is unclipped with slight wear to head of spine and corners. 256 pages including index, maps, battle plans and colour and black and white illustrations. Aimed at both the general reader and those with a keen interest in military history the book is divided into eight chapters covering different periods of world history and concentrates on crucial battles and campaigns. Please note that this is a heavy book which may incur additional postage. Near Fine/Very Good.
